# Carbon dioxide is a greenhouse gas released by human activities such as burning fossil fuels. Explain how an increase in atmospheric carbon dioxide causes global temperatures to rise, and describe TWO ways in which this temperature rise could affect living organisms.

> Edexcel A-Level Biology A: Salters-Nuffield (9BN0) — 3.3 Climate change · Explain · 5 marks

> Scientists have recorded a steady rise in atmospheric carbon dioxide concentrations since the Industrial Revolution. Global average temperatures have increased by approximately 1.2 °C since pre-industrial times, and this rise is predicted to continue.

## Mark scheme (5 marks)

1. Carbon dioxide (and other greenhouse gases) absorb/trap infrared radiation (heat) that would otherwise escape from Earth
2. This trapped energy is re-radiated back towards Earth's surface, causing temperatures to rise
3. Rising temperatures cause melting of ice caps / rising sea levels / loss of habitat for organisms that live in cold environments (e.g. polar bears / penguins)
4. Rising temperatures cause a shift in the geographical range/distribution of species — organisms may migrate to higher latitudes or altitudes to remain within their optimum temperature range
5. Rising temperatures affect the timing of seasonal behaviours (e.g. flowering, breeding, migration) which can disrupt food webs / predator–prey relationships
